The church, built around 1250, was a small, single-aisled stone church with a choir, dedicated to Saint Margaret. It is Margaretakirken that has given its name to Maridalen. The ruin was partly excavated and restored in 1934, and is beautifully located at Kirkeby at the northern end of Maridalsvannet. To get to the church, all you have to do is take the 51-bus north from Godalveien bus stop.
